Lab Tested THCA Isolate

THCA extract powder represents one of the most refined and quality-controlled cannabinoid products available in today’s market. THCA, or tetrahydrocannabinolic acid, is the naturally occurring acidic precursor found in raw cannabis plants. In its original state, THCA is non-intoxicating and only converts into THC when exposed to heat through decarboxylation. Because isolate products are highly purified, laboratory testing becomes especially important to confirm both potency and safety.

The production process for THCA isolate typically involves advanced extraction followed by multiple purification stages. These steps remove excess plant matter, lipids, waxes, and other unwanted compounds. The final result is a crystalline powder with very high cannabinoid concentration and minimal additional components. Learning more about tetrahydrocannabinolic acid helps clarify how this compound forms in raw cannabis and why temperature control is essential during manufacturing.

Why Lab Testing Matters

Third-party laboratory testing verifies the exact cannabinoid percentage present in each batch. Certificates of analysis (COAs) usually confirm THCA concentration while screening for residual solvents, pesticides, heavy metals, and microbial contaminants. This transparency allows buyers to compare products confidently and ensures compliance with safety standards.

Consistency is another benefit of lab tested isolate. Because the compound is highly refined, each batch can deliver predictable purity levels when properly manufactured. Reputable suppliers publish lab reports that match batch numbers, providing traceability and quality assurance.

Storage also plays a role in maintaining isolate integrity. THCA is sensitive to heat and light, and prolonged exposure may begin converting it into THC. Keeping the product sealed in an airtight container within a cool, dry environment helps preserve its original chemical structure.

Lab tested THCA isolate stands out for its precision, cleanliness, and documented verification. Through careful extraction, independent testing, and responsible handling, it offers a transparent and consistent option within the broader cannabinoid marketplace.…

Sibling inheritance disputes can become highly contested, even when a parent leaves their children equal shares of the estate. This can include arguments about sentimental items, who should receive particular properties, or how much one child paid for end-of-life care.

Inheritance disputes can also occur amongst spouses and stepchildren or children from previous relationships. These conflicts can be fueled by concerns that a deceased spouse has not fully embraced the community property rights of the other.

Inheritance disputes can also involve challenges to the validity of a will or trust. In order to challenge the terms of a will or trust, a person must have legal standing, which may require proving that the deceased was unfit, unduly influenced, or had capacity issues at the time they signed their document.
